Dany Ome and Kevincito El 13's Photo with Cuban Traffic Cop Sparks Controversy and Backlash

A recent photograph featuring reggaeton artists Dany Ome and Kevincito El 13 smiling alongside a Cuban traffic officer has ignited a wave of criticism on social media, particularly among those critical of the island's regime. The image, which was shared on Instagram by influencer Un Martí To Durako, shows the singers embracing the uniformed officer on the street, triggering a flood of negative comments.

The controversy was further fueled by comments from presenter Alexander Otaola, who criticized the artists harshly: "There they are, proudly posing with the oppressors and becoming the pride of those who settle for a sandwich." The backlash was swift, with users expressing their disapproval. Remarks included: "They take pictures with the same people who once beat the hell out of the purest for protesting against the dictatorship, and now they act like it's nothing"; "These people have zero principles"; "I won't pay to see these vultures, especially when I'm in Cuba."

Others pointed out the apparent contradiction of visiting the island and posing with a uniformed officer, part of the repressive system: "Visiting Cuba is one thing, but this is entirely different"; "It's fine to visit Cuba to see family and friends and remember your roots, but taking a picture with one of these guys is too much."

A particularly harsh comment recalled the activist past of Dany Ome's mother: "His mom was a Lady in White, and now years later, her son is in photos with a Cuban cop, the same kind who beat his mother and forced her to seek refuge in this country."

The artists are currently in Havana, where they are scheduled to perform two concerts on July 18 and 19 at the Pabexpo venue. Their trip to Cuba for these shows has stirred significant controversy and divided opinions on social media.
